Determination of ligninases activities by nano-structure initiator mass spectrometry
Abstract
A method for rapid, high throughput screening of the activities of enzymes, especially ligninases and its enzyme cocktails, using nanostructure initiator mass spectrometry (NIMS) surfaces, substrates and methodology.
